Help icon relocation UX design

      The current floating Help icon is interfering with other sticky elements at the bottom right of the screen such a sticky footers.

      Users with some experience at Moodle don't need to check the documentation or reach the customer support in a daily basis, and there is no need to display the Help access in such an accessible position.

      The benchmarking research shows that most software locate this option in the top navigation, specially in the top right corner next to the profile and notifications area or within the profile options dropdown.

      With this relocation, users will have the Help & Support access in a very handy and easy to access place but without interfering with other relevant elements of the screen.
